With extensive experience in organizing international scientific events., Titu Maiorescu University launched a new scientific challenge in 2013 by organizing International Conference on Law, European Studies, and International Relations. The first editions featured over 600 scientific papers by renowned professors, researchers, and doctoral students from Romania and abroad. Conducted trilingually, in Romanian, English, and French, the eight editions were attended by over 50 professors from universities in Spain, Italy, France, Israel, Poland, Bulgaria, Morocco, and Germany.

The volumes published within the eight editions of the conference, produced by Hamangiu Publishing House, were distributed to each participant and, subsequently, were distributed to the most reputable professors in Romania, as well as to university libraries. The volumes have ISBNs 978-606-678-642-3, 978-606-27-0020-1, 978-606-27-0222-9, 978-606-27-0607-4, 978-606-27-0879-5, 978-606-27-1250-1, 978-606-27-1474-1, 978-606-27-1595-3 and are BDI indexed.
